19 lines
408 B
Docker
19 lines
408 B
Docker
# 目前制作docker镜像依赖的jdk,基线项目使用jdk17
|
||
FROM openjdk:17.0.2-oraclelinux8
|
||
|
||
ENV SERVICE_PORTS=${innerPort}
|
||
|
||
RUN mkdir -p /home/app/
|
||
|
||
WORKDIR /home/app
|
||
|
||
COPY ./start.sh /home/app/
|
||
# COPY ./.dockerignore /home/app/
|
||
# jar包名,建议与docker.sh和drone配置文件的服务名一致
|
||
COPY ./${serverName}.jar /home/app/
|
||
|
||
RUN chmod 755 -R /home/app/
|
||
|
||
|
||
ENTRYPOINT ["/home/app/start.sh"]
|